Analysts Predict Bitcoin’s Next Move

Bitcoin (BTC) has encountered a market upheaval following the Federal Reserve’s recent decision on interest rates. The prevailing uncertainty about when interest rate reductions will take place has contributed to a decline in the cryptocurrency market, with Bitcoin prices holding steady above the $63,000 mark. Observers with historical insights into the market note that this is not an unprecedented occurrence. So, what are the experts saying about the current trend?

Analysts’ Insights on Bitcoin

Renowned cryptocurrency analyst Rekt Capital has suggested that Bitcoin might experience several more months of price consolidation, akin to the period seen up until mid-2023. This insight was shared in a series of posts on June 20, indicating that Bitcoin has re-entered an accumulation phase following the recent halving event.

The accumulation phase is typically characterized by low volatility, a narrow price range, and preparation for future price movements. For Bitcoin to transition into a recovery phase, it must surpass potential bottom levels. Historical patterns suggest that Bitcoin might continue to move within its current price range for a few more months.

How Does Historical Data Influence Bitcoin’s Future?

Rekt Capital has meticulously analyzed Bitcoin’s historical price movements, drawing parallels with the bull markets of 2016 and 2020. In both instances, Bitcoin underwent a phase of consolidation before achieving significant price gains. The 2020 chart, in particular, showcases an accumulation phase followed by a notable rise after the halving.

By examining these patterns, Rekt Capital infers that Bitcoin might be following a similar trajectory, potentially setting the stage for future price increases. The current chart for 2024 mirrors these historical trends, suggesting that investors might be in an extended accumulation phase before seeing an uptrend.

Impact on Bitcoin Mining

The ongoing accumulation phase has also significantly affected Bitcoin mining. Recent data indicates that miners’ reserves have dropped to historic lows during this period. As of now, Bitcoin is trading at approximately $63,500 after a decline of over 2%. Additionally, the market capitalization has decreased to $1.25 trillion, with trading volumes rising by 8% to $26.1 billion.

Key Takeaways for Investors

  • Bitcoin is likely to continue its consolidation phase for several more months.
  • Historical patterns suggest a potential price increase following the accumulation phase.
  • Miners’ reserves have reached historic lows, impacting supply dynamics.
  • Current market conditions show a decrease in market cap and an increase in trading volume.

Conclusion

As Bitcoin navigates through its consolidation phase, understanding historical trends and current market dynamics can provide valuable insights for investors. While the market remains uncertain, the analysis by experts like Rekt Capital suggests that Bitcoin might be gearing up for a significant movement in the coming months.
